Regarding the transfer of shareholding of the major shareholder
In HCJI Holdings Co., Ltd., jointly owned equally by Citrus Investment LLC,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Itochu Corporation, and JIP SPC, a special purpose company of an investment fund managed by JIP, it was resolved that JIP SPC would acquire all shares of HCJI stock it holds as treasury stock. HCJI holds 26% of our shares, and Citrus acquired an additional 0.4% of our shares through market transactions in early February.
Changes in shareholder structure and future relations
As a result, Itochu's voting rights ratio in our company is expected to reach 33.4%, and JIP will cease to be a substantial shareholder. Itochu plans to continue supporting us as an important partner in the medium to long term and deepen business growth and collaboration.
